Services for Leah Ann Hanscom, 65, of Lufkin, will be held at 2:00 p.m. Thursday, November 11, 2021 at First Baptist Church in Huntington. Interment will follow in the Jonesville Cemetery in Huntington.
Leah was born February 22, 1956 in Lufkin, Texas, the daughter of the late Molly (Burns) and Herman Vardeman. She passed away Friday, November 5, 2021 in a local hospital.
Leah was a loving wife, mother and grandmother who was devoted to her children and grandchildren. She spent as much time as she could with her grandchildren. She was a very giving and loving person, was very selfless, and a friend to all. Leah loved gardening, being at the ocean, and rock ‘n roll.
Survivors include her son, Matthew Hanscom of Diboll; daughter, Bonnie Hanscom Meaux and husband Patrick of Lufkin; grandchildren, Angelica, Isabella, Patrick, Elijah, Poppy, Paisley, Ryker and Adelynn; sisters, Linda Roberts and Laura McClary, both of Huntington; and numerous nieces, family members and friends.
In addition to her parents, Leah was preceded in death by her husband, Stephen Hanscom.
The family will receive friends from 5:00 p.m. to 7:00 p.m. Wednesday evening at Gipson Funeral Home.
